Lola™ Hybrid IEMs feature Dual Low and Quad High Balanced Armatures and Dual Dynamic 4.9mm Drivers that utilize patent pending D.O.M.E™ Midrange Enclosure Technology.
In order to create the new D.O.M.E™ technology, Jerry sourced 4.9mm dynamic drivers and designed a phase-correct band pass enclosure to house them inside the IEM. This tuned enclosure is custom 3D-printed in our lab and holds two 4.9 dynamic drivers that oppose each another, giving Lola™ a 9.8mm effective midrange driver in a small package.

Features
- Newly redesigned 3D-Printed Universal Fit shells
- Lightning Strike Faceplates with Copper oversized JH logos
- Powered by soundrive technology; 8 Drivers per Side: Proprietary Dual Low B.A, D.O.M.E™ technology with Dual Dynamic 4.9mm Drivers, Proprietary Quad High B.A.
- Moon Audio 4-Pin cable with Machined Aluminum Locking Collar and Variable Bass Attenuators for User Adjustable Bass (0 +/- 15db).
- Stainless Steel Freqphase™ time|phase Waveguide (U.S. Patent No. 8,925,674)
- Integrated 3-way Crossover
- Triple Bore
- Noise Isolation -26db
- All-New Aluminum Billet Top Loading Carrying Case
Specs
- Frequency Response: 20Hz to 20kHz
- Input Sensitivity: 105 @ 1mW
- Impedance: 16 Ohms
